Output 59c761afa46b9b60e21efcdd8110f48d8605bbbeb5c0d46aef08fc46fa47d104:1

value
11041100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e02462dd4f9e4c9d84ab036fcc9971cdf8f0a4a0 OP_EQUAL
address
3N8AsfqvQRXKHjciAomobkGDxMBHTsCYTw
transaction
59c761afa46b9b60e21efcdd8110f48d8605bbbeb5c0d46aef08fc46fa47d104
spent
true